    Kenmore Oven Electrical Safety Guidelines

    When working with your Kenmore electric oven, ensuring electrical safety is paramount. Understanding the specific guidelines for handling electrical components can prevent accidents and damage. This section outlines essential safety measures to follow during the baking wire replacement process, helping you navigate the task with confidence and care.

    Safety is paramount when working with electrical appliances. Always disconnect the oven from the power source before beginning any repairs. Failure to do so can result in electrical shock or further damage to the appliance.

    • Unplug the oven

    • Turn off the circuit breaker

    • Use insulated tools

    Verify that the oven is completely powered down before proceeding.

    Understanding the costs associated with replacing the baking wire can help in budgeting for repairs.

    Item Estimated Cost
    Replacement baking wire $15 – $30
    Tools (if needed) $20 – $50
    Professional service $100 – $200

    Performing the replacement yourself can save significant costs compared to hiring a technician.
